PrimeGrid's 2010 Challenge Series Ides of March Challenge


15 Mar 18:00 UTC – 16 Mar 18:00 UTC

I assume we are still up for these challanges so just be aware of the start date and time,
A 24 hour (15-16 March) Challenge is being offered on PrimeGrid's Prime Sierpinski Project/Seventeen or Bust (Sieve) application. Come join us as we quicken the demise for some unlucky k/n pairs.
